This vessel fragment with rivets is part of the "Tell Basta Treasure," found in 1906 at the site of Tell Basta. It is likely a fragment from the body a shallow strainer used in a drinking service; a handle would have been attached by the rivets. (See 30.8.369 for a complete example). The ancient Egyptians would have used such strainers to filter out sediment from wine.
